26 Dec, 2025Strategic transformation and operational improvements
Shifted from an agriculture-focused conglomerate to a streamlined CPG food company, consolidating brands and operations for efficiency.
Rationalized SKUs by 40%, exited underperforming assets, and focused on profitable customer relationships, improving margins.
Packaged meats segment profit grew at a 10% CAGR since 2013, with margins rising from 6% to 14%.
Built a strong balance sheet, reducing leverage from 2.5x to below 1x, supporting future growth initiatives.
Reinvested over $3 billion in U.S. infrastructure and maintained a focus on food safety and quality.
Market positioning, innovation, and consumer trends
Holds the #2 share in a $46 billion packaged meats market, with 93% ACV and 81% repeat purchase rates.
Innovation in product formats (e.g., fresh meatballs, marinated pork loins) and packaging has driven category leadership.
Private label now represents 38% of retail sales, opening new customer collaboration opportunities.
Focus on health and wellness, reducing sugar and sodium by over 10% since 2019, and cleaner label products.
Pork's versatility, price advantage, and alignment with protein-rich dietary trends position it well against beef and chicken.
Global trade, tariffs, and supply chain resilience
Developed flexible export strategies, leveraging access to 40 markets and strong relationships in China and Mexico.
Built adjacent businesses in pet food, skins, and pharmaceuticals to maximize value from pork production.
Navigated tariffs since 2018, using quality enhancements and market diversification to offset impacts.
Canada exports 90,000 wean pigs weekly to the U.S.; future tariffs could impact supply and pricing.
